Behavior Patterns

Naturally migrates out of the ear canal assisted by chewing movements; creates a protective barrier against moisture and bacteria

Risks & Benefits

Benefits: Protects ear canal skin, traps dust/foreign particles, antibacterial properties. Risks: Impacted cerumen can cause hearing loss, tinnitus, or irritation.
